Understanding the Risks of Embrace Scar Therapy in Hamilton

Embrace Scar Therapy, a treatment designed to improve the appearance and texture of scars, has gained popularity in Hamilton and beyond. However, like any medical treatment, it is important to understand the potential risks associated with this therapy. This article delves into several aspects of Embrace Scar Therapy to provide a comprehensive overview of what patients in Hamilton should consider before undergoing treatment.

Are there any risks for Embrace Scar Therapy in Hamilton

1. Infection Risk

One of the primary risks associated with Embrace Scar Therapy is the potential for infection. The therapy involves the application of a silicone-based adhesive strip over the scar, which can create a moist environment that is conducive to bacterial growth if not properly managed. Patients must ensure that the area is thoroughly cleaned and that the strips are changed as recommended by a healthcare provider to minimize this risk.

2. Skin Irritation

Another common risk is skin irritation. Some individuals may experience redness, itching, or even a rash where the Embrace strip is applied. This is often due to an allergic reaction to the silicone or other components of the adhesive. If skin irritation occurs, it is crucial to consult with a healthcare provider to determine the best course of action, which may include switching to a different type of scar treatment.

3. Effectiveness Variability

The effectiveness of Embrace Scar Therapy can vary significantly from person to person. Factors such as the size and depth of the scar, as well as the individual's skin type and healing process, can influence the outcome. While many patients report positive results, others may find that the therapy does not significantly improve their scar's appearance. It is important for patients to manage their expectations and discuss potential outcomes with their healthcare provider.

4. Discomfort and Pain

Some patients may experience discomfort or pain during the application or removal of the Embrace strips. This is particularly true for those with sensitive skin or for scars located in areas that are more prone to movement and friction. Using proper techniques and following the guidance of a healthcare provider can help mitigate this risk.

5. Cost Considerations

The cost of Embrace Scar Therapy can also be a significant consideration. While some insurance plans may cover part or all of the treatment, others may not. Patients should check with their insurance provider to understand their coverage and out-of-pocket expenses. Additionally, the therapy may need to be continued for several months to achieve the desired results, which can add to the overall cost.

6. Long-Term Results

Finally, it is important to consider the long-term results of Embrace Scar Therapy. While the therapy can improve the appearance of scars, it may not completely eliminate them. Some scars may continue to fade over time, while others may remain visible. Patients should discuss the potential long-term outcomes with their healthcare provider to make an informed decision about whether this therapy is right for them.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: How long does Embrace Scar Therapy take to show results?

A: Results can vary, but many patients notice improvements in scar appearance within a few months of consistent use.

Q: Is Embrace Scar Therapy suitable for all types of scars?

A: Embrace Scar Therapy is most effective for hypertrophic and keloid scars. It may not be as effective for other types of scars, such as atrophic scars.

Q: Can Embrace Scar Therapy be used on children?

A: Yes, Embrace Scar Therapy can be used on children, but it is important to follow the guidance of a healthcare provider, especially regarding application and monitoring for any adverse reactions.

Q: Are there any alternatives to Embrace Scar Therapy?

A: Yes, there are several alternatives, including silicone gels, pressure therapy, and surgical options. Patients should discuss these alternatives with their healthcare provider to determine the best treatment for their specific needs.
